How Far in Advance to Book a Wedding Venue

Before you book your wedding venue, it is crucial that you have a wedding date or potential dates in mind. Thinking of your timeline well in advance can help you narrow down what dates will work best for you and your budget. Booking in peak seasons may have less availability if you wait to secure your date. Many couples choose their venue over a year in advance to ensure they have a wide selection.

You will also want to consider the availability of important family members. If you have key guests such as mothers and fathers, or valued friends, that are essential to your wedding experience, you will want to coordinate with them before solidifying a date to avoid potential scheduling conflicts.

Time of The Event

You can also consider the time of the reception, as some venues may book multiple weddings on the same day. Ensure that you speak with a wedding coordinator to know what other events will be scheduled around your wedding. Knowing the other events can help you establish a schedule upon which you can set up. You should also consider the duration of time you will need to book the venue.

How Many Guests Will Be Attending the Wedding?

When considering a space, you will want to know how large or small your wedding will be. The average American wedding size is within the 100 – 200 guest range. Watson Block’s beautiful event space can accommodate 120 people for a seated meal and 150 for a cocktail-style event.

Factors That Can Impact A Guest Count

When crafting your guest list, consider that many factors will ultimately affect the overall count. These can include things such as travel to and from the wedding. If you have many family members and friends traveling from out of town, a few may be less likely to attend. You should also consider how many of your potential guests are single and require a plus one.

Catering

Catering a wedding is another one of the most critical components to a budget and to selecting a space. Here are some things to consider when planning your wedding catering:

  • Do you want a sit-down, banquet-style dinner, a family-style dinner, or a buffet-style dinner?
  • Many event spaces have a list of preferred caterers for you to select from. This is the case when you book your wedding venue with Watson Block. We work with a preferred group of caterers that can accommodate a wide range of taste preferences and budgets.
  • You should inquire with your venue and caterer about food and beverage minimums.

Ideal Layout for Your Wedding?

From dinner to dancing, think about how your guests will move throughout the space. If you plan a head table or food stations, those can impact your needs. And of course, no wedding is complete without a full dance floor. It is
important to consider the flow of the evening and how your guests will move throughout the space. Your venue should be planned with an appropriate amount of space for everyone to feel comfortable. You will want to select a venue that feels spacious enough to allow for movement but not so cavernous it feels empty.
